The Democratic Party of Kosovo has sent two laws and the UP statute to the Constitutional Court. According to this party, the Law on the Independent Media Commission, the Law on the Prosecution Council of Kosovo and the statute of the UP are contrary to the constitutional spirit.

The head of the PDK Parliamentary Group, Abelard Tahiri, said that these are three new battles, for which he is convinced that they will win.

Tahiri added that they are seeking the interpretation of the Law on the Prosecutorial Council of Kosovo from the Constitutional Court.

In addition to the two laws, the Democratic Party of Kosovo submitted to the Constitutional Court the statute of the University of Pristina "Hasan Prishtina".
